The media rules today! It's the truth. Tony Schwartz, the guru of the electronic age, got it quite right when he titled one of his books, Media The Second God. He truly understood the power of the media and what it would do in the lives of young people. Today, more than ever before, it is the media that defines our lives and activities, career and relationships. Be it business, relationship, study, career, you name it, social media has captured every aspect of our life. In this gamut of the media, online media (social media) has taken centre-stage. ‘Networking’ is the new buzz-word. Studies abroad have shown that teenagers and young adults spend on an average some 50-60 hours a week on online media. That is about one-third of the entire week. The situation in India is not very different. We are fast catching up with the West in our online media behaviour.
